Looking to invest in logistics and warehousing in Goa? The Goa State Logistics and Warehousing Incentives Scheme is here to help you with financial support for your fixed capital investments.

What Is This Scheme?

Launched by the Department of Industries, Government of Goa, this scheme aims to fuel the growth of the logistics and warehousing industry within the state. It provides a capital subsidy on the money you invest in fixed assets for your business.

Who Can Benefit From This Scheme?

This scheme is designed for businesses that provide logistics and warehousing services in Goa. This includes enterprises like Logistics Parks, Inland Container Depots, Container Freight Stations, Air Freight Stations, Warehouses, Cold Chain Units, Testing Facilities, and Truck Terminals.

Why This Scheme Is Important

By offering subsidies, the scheme encourages the development of essential infrastructure for trade and commerce. This not only helps businesses grow but also contributes to the overall economic development of Goa.

    Eligibility Criteria

    To be considered for this scheme, your business must meet the following requirements:

    • Your business should not be classified as a Mega Project (investment below ₹100 Crore and employment below 1000 Goan individuals).
    • You must own a business unit operating in Goa and providing logistics and warehousing services.
    • Your business must have a valid Permanent Account Number (PAN) and file Income Tax Returns regularly.
    • Your business should have been in continuous operation for at least six months after the Logistics and Warehousing Policy 2023 was announced.
    • All expenses for which you claim subsidy must have been incurred after the launch of the Logistics and Warehousing Policy 2023.
    • Your unit must not have been set up using second-hand machinery.
    • The value of plant, machinery, and equipment purchased should not have previously received incentives under any other scheme.
    • You must provide a minimum of 40% local employment.
    • Claims must be submitted through the Goa Online Portal.

    Minimum Land Area Requirements

    For General Projects:

    • Logistics Park, Inland Container Depot, or Container Freight Stations: Minimum 1 Acre.
    • Air Freight Stations, Warehouses, or Truck Terminals: Minimum 1,000 square meters.
    • Cold Storage or Testing Facilities: Minimum 200 square meters.

    For Special Category Projects (Backward Talukas or owned by Women/SC/ST Entrepreneurs):

    • Logistics Park, Inland Container Depot, or Container Freight Stations: Minimum 1 Acre.
    • Air Freight Stations: Minimum 1,000 square meters.
    • Warehouses or Truck Terminals: Minimum 500 square meters.
    • Cold Storage or Testing Facilities: Minimum 100 square meters.

    How To Apply

    Applications for this scheme are accepted online through the Goa Online Portal.

    1. Visit the Goa Online Portal for the application form (ANNEXURE-II).
    2. Fill in all the required details accurately.
    3. Attach all the necessary supporting documents as specified.
    4. Submit your application electronically through the portal.

    The Directorate of Industries, Trade and Commerce (DITC) will process your application and disburse the incentive amount.

    FAQ’s

    What are the tax and financial documentation requirements for businesses applying for these incentives?

    All applicant businesses must have a Permanent Account Number (PAN) and consistently file their Income Tax Returns under the legal entity's name.

    How long does it typically take to receive the subsidy after submitting a complete application?

    The Directorate of Industries, Trade and Commerce aims to process applications and disburse the incentive amount within a maximum of 90 days from the date of receiving the application.

    Is there a minimum requirement for the number of local employees a business must have on its payroll to be eligible?

    Yes, businesses must employ a minimum of 40% local Goan employees. This is based on the number of employees continuously maintained on the unit's payroll during the claim year.

    Will I be eligible if I've already received similar benefits from other government schemes?

    No, this scheme is not available to any entity that has already received similar incentives or benefits for the same purpose from any other Central or State Government schemes.

    What are the consequences if an entity is found to have provided false information to obtain these financial incentives?

    If incentives are obtained through misrepresentation or misuse, they will be revoked. The entity will be required to refund 10 times the amount of concessions claimed.

    What specific documentation is needed for women entrepreneurs or those from SC/ST communities applying for benefits?

    When applying, these entrepreneurs must clearly state their category and provide the necessary supporting documents, such as a Caste Certificate for SC/ST applicants, and a Chartered Accountant certified Shareholding Pattern for Women Entrepreneurs.

    How are applications prioritized if multiple entities apply for incentives at the same time?

    The disbursement of benefits is subject to the availability of funds in a given financial year. Applications are generally processed on a first-come, first-served basis.

    Do new businesses need to have operated for a specific period after the policy launch to apply?

    Yes, all eligible entities must have been in continuous commercial operation for at least six months after the official notification date of the Logistics and Warehousing Policy 2023.

    How does the percentage of local employees affect the subsidy amount I receive?

    If your business has 60% or more Goan employees, you'll receive 100% of the calculated benefit. If the percentage is between 40% and 60%, you'll get 80% of the benefit. Otherwise, you may not be eligible.

    Which government department is responsible for managing and implementing this scheme?

    The Directorate of Industries, Trade and Commerce (DITC) is the designated department responsible for the implementation and overall management of this incentives scheme in Goa.

    Do the general rules of the scheme apply to all the specific incentives offered?

    Yes, all general conditions and clauses mentioned in The Goa State Logistics and Warehousing Incentives Scheme, 2025, are applicable to each specific target scheme, unless explicitly stated otherwise.

    What is the duration for which this incentives scheme will remain active?

    The Goa State Logistics and Warehousing Incentives Scheme, 2025, will be in effect for a period of three years from its publication date in the Official Gazette. The government may extend or terminate it earlier.

    Are there any minimum investment or employment thresholds that an entity must fall below to qualify?

    This scheme is for non-Mega Projects only. This means projects with an investment of less than ₹100 Crore or employing fewer than 1000 Goan individuals are eligible.

    What are the obligations of an entity regarding inspections after receiving incentives?

    Businesses must allow authorized officials from the Directorate of Industries, Trade and Commerce to inspect their unit, records, or interview employees to ensure the proper use of the financial incentives received.
